Before the nineteen twenties asbestos was used to make insulation for buildings and liners for ships. Later it was widely used in the fabrication of heat and air conditioning duct work and to line the inside of nuclear power plants.
By the nineteen twenties it was thought to be the cause of some health problems in some people, primarily in the lungs. During the nineteen thirties and forties, medical proof was offered that showed a link between asbestos exposure and lung disease, specifically asbestos cancer, which has been renamed Mesothelioma. Even with all the evidence showing the hazards of asbestos, most of the companies that manufactured or installed it refused to tell the public of the dangers.
These cover-ups are the reason that there are many suits today involving this illness. When people finally found out about the harmful effects of asbestos and they determined that they were sick, or worse, they were dying because they had been around asbestos they started suing the companies involved in making and using it. Our government is also part of the force making the companies compensate the people harmed by these products.

You have to file suit against the specific company that caused you to be exposed to asbestos. Sometimes, you may also file for compensation if your exposure to this insulation came about because you live with someone who was.
When you win your law suit, you will be eligible to be reimbursed for wages you have lost, medical expenses, for the costs of a funeral, and monetary aid for you or your family. You will most likely be reimbursed for traveling expenses related to your treatments and whatever other costs you incur that may not be covered by insurance also. This money will be of great help to you and the people closest to you during what is most likely going to be the most stressful time of your lives.
Since each case varies, a Mesothelioma lawyer can review additional expenses that could be covered under a claim. For this, they will require your medical records and financial records that pertain to the asbestos induced illness. Once you provide these records and answer all the questions regarding how and when you might have been exposed to asbestos, you should not have to be involved with the rest of the stages of your case. Mesothelioma lawyers know that their clients will probably be too weak and tired to participate in the trial. This is why these lawyers handle every aspect of your case.
Almost all of these lawyers work on a percentage basis. If you win your claim they will take a specified percentage of whatever amount you are awarded to cover their fees. This percentage ranges from twenty percent to forty percent, with the majority charging from twenty-five to thirty-five percent.
